Buncombe County Government is Hiring a Medical office assistant Near Asheville, NC

Job Title : Medical Office AssistantDepartment : Public RelationsHiring Range : $20.43 - $23.85Compensation Grade : 2004Compensation Pay Range : $20.

Buncombe County Human Resources Department is hiring a Medical Office Assistant for our Employee and Family Health (EFH) clinic.

EFH is a low-cost health clinic that provides acute medical and wellness services to our 1,800 employees and their covered spouses and dependents.

This position requires both front office work which includes scheduling, triaging and answering phones as well as duties required for a medical office assistant to room patients, assist providers with patient care, and assist with injections.

This role may be filled by a medical assistant or certified nursing assistant. Patient care experience is required and candidates with experience in phlebotomy are preferred.

This position is fully in-office working out of 40 Coxe Avenue, Asheville NC 28801 with free onsite parking included. This position will report to our Employee Health Practice Manager and work on a team with 4 other individuals.

The position will work from 7 : 30am to 4 : 30pm Monday - Friday, a standard schedule of 40 hours per week, with no scheduled overtime.

There is an option for scheduling flexibility during the normal workweek.

We expect that interviews will take place in early June and hope to have the selected candidate start work in mid-June.

Purpose of the Position :

This position performs a wide variety of general office clerical duties and clinical support functions such as answering phones and scheduling appointments, providing initial patient registration, taking and recording patient vital signs, and performing or assisting with specialized medical procedures of a routine nature, as determined by established clinical protocol, policies and procedures.

Minimum Education, Training and / or Experience (required at time of hire) :

High school or GED diploma, completion of a one (1) year formal training course in medical office assisting at a community college or technical institute;

or High school or GED diploma and a combination of one (1) year of clerical and health / dental related experience; or an equivalent combination of education and experience.

Additional Training and Experience :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) or Certified Medical Assistant preferred.

Essential Functions of the position :

Perform clinic front desk duties, including but not limited to, answering incoming telephone calls, obtaining and / or verifying patient information, scheduling, patient check in / out, ensure completion of all necessary documents, coordinates and facilitate billing for services.

Provide assistance, support, and referrals to patients. Monitor daily schedule for follow-up tasks.

Perform blood draws, collect vitals and anthropometric measurements and document in the electronic medical record system.

Utilize HIPAA regulations and confidentiality requirements when handling client information and communication. Ensure patient information is accurate in all systems and update / create as needed.

Monitor daily schedule for follow-up tasks.

Escort patients to exam rooms, interviews patients, measure vital signs, including weight, blood pressure, pulse, temperature, and document all information in patient’s chart.

Keep exam rooms stocked with adequate medical supplies, maintain instruments, prepare sterilization as required; Properly disposes of contaminated supplies

Responsible for department purchasing and maintaining office / medical supplies, receiving and routing invoices and contracts for Department approvals.

Ensure patient information is accurate in all systems and update / create as needed.

Work with an integrated team to ensure access to good support services.

Conduct program outreach within the community to assure all potential and active participants are aware of and have access to program services.

Performs other related duties as assigned.

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ities, and Other Abilities :

Knowledge of administrative office practices and procedures.

Knowledge of HIPAA regulations regarding handling of client’s charts and client-related communications.

Knowledge of common health and safety precautions in working in local health departments.

Knowledge of computer systems including Microsoft operating system and applications.

Ability to organize, effectively process and maintain records and files in a confidential manner

Ability to work with staff and patients, under supervision, as set up by departmental policies.

Ability to use sound judgment and empathy in dealing with patients.

Ability to follow oral and written instructions.
